Maximum Dosage Guidelines for Strattera
Understanding the recommended maximum dosage of Strattera is crucial to ensure both safety and effectiveness. Subsequently, the dosage guidelines differ based on age and weight, with specific adjustments for certain medical conditions.
Dosage for Children and Adolescents Weighing Up to 70 kg
In children and adolescents weighing up to 70 kg, the recommended starting dose is approximately 0.5 mg/kg per day. Also, after a minimum of three days, the dose may be increased to a target dose of approximately 1.2 mg/kg per day. More importantly, the maximum recommended total daily dose is 1.4 mg/kg or 100 mg, whichever is less.

Dosage for Children and Adolescents Weighing Over 70 kg and Adults
For individuals weighing over 70 kg, including adults, the starting dose of Strattera is 40 mg per day. In addition, after a minimum of three days, the dose may be increased to approximately 80 mg per day. Importantly, the maximum recommended total daily dose is 100 mg. However, achieving optimal response may take several weeks.

Administration
Strattera can be taken once daily in the morning or divided into two evenly split doses in the morning and late afternoon/early evening. Taking it with food may help reduce stomach upset. Further, it is important to take Strattera at the same time(s) each day to maintain consistent levels in the body.

Hepatic Impairment
Liver function significantly impacts how Strattera is metabolized. Hence, individuals with hepatic impairment may require lower doses to avoid excessive drug levels in their system. Specifically, moderate and severe liver impairment necessitate significant dosage reductions.
CYP2D6 Metabolism
CYP2D6 is an enzyme involved in the metabolism of Strattera. However, some individuals are poor CYP2D6 metabolizers, leading to higher concentrations of the drug in their system. Concurrently, these individuals might require lower doses to avoid adverse effects. Furthermore, certain medications can inhibit CYP2D6, affecting Strattera metabolism.
Concomitant Medications
Therefore, certain medications can interact with Strattera, affecting its metabolism and increasing the risk of side effects. Specifically, medications that inhibit CYP2D6 can increase Strattera levels, potentially necessitating dosage adjustments.

Cardiovascular Risks
Strattera can increase blood pressure and heart rate. Consequently, exceeding the maximum dose may exacerbate these effects, increasing the risk of cardiovascular complications. Also, individuals with pre-existing heart conditions should exercise caution and be closely monitored.
Liver Toxicity
In rare cases, Strattera can cause liver damage. However, the risk of liver toxicity may increase with higher doses. Further, signs of liver problems include jaundice, dark urine, and abdominal pain.

MAOIs
Combining Strattera with monoamine oxidase inhibitors (MAOIs) is contraindicated due to the risk of severe adverse reactions. Therefore, allow at least 14 days between discontinuing an MAOI and starting Strattera.
